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04518998888 5630645096 445307754 3393
3111149 879616874 36086905
3111149 879616874 36086905
885863 9240 442 907
All about undefined
Interested in learning more?
3111149 879616874 36086905
885863 9240 442 907
See more
7177092 787
34973 5450846 58005292294
See more
49289647859 3203
64889299950 3393213820 74 2788209871
See more